Music promoter Hamish Pinkham has staged some of the hottest events in New Zealand, rung in the New Year with Calvin Harris, hung out with a Backstreet Boy and helped save his business as it tinkered on the edge of bankruptcy.
But it was popping the question to girlfriend Roma Bhola in the picturesque surrounds of Milford Sound that ignited such potent nerves that she wondered if the Rhythm & Vines co-founder/ director was sick with COVID-19.
“I was so nervous all week with anticipation,” says Hamish, 39, whose event-planning skills are now being put to the test with a spectacular three-day wedding that will merge Indian and Kiwi culture at Gisborne’s Waiohika Estate.
“I’d taken this ring around, waiting for that magic moment, but had my heart set on Milford Sound. I compare it to how the All Blacks must feel leading up to game day. I couldn’t even eat dinner the night before.”
Adds Roma, “We’d had a three-course meal at Milford Sound Lodge and I was all excited to be dining in this beautiful lodge by a stunning waterfall, but he didn’t eat a thing. I said, ‘Are you alright? Are you sure you don’t have COVID?’”
If it weren’t for the pandemic, Hamish would have proposed during a family holiday in Fiji, where Roma, 35, was born before moving to Aotearoa following the 1987 coup.
The businessman hails from Hawke’s Bay, where concerts at wineries like Mission Estate instilled an early love for music. Eager to throw an epic party to mark completing his law degree, he booked bands like the Black Seeds to play at a friend’s vineyard in 2002. The bash became the annual New Year’s Eve festival Rhythm & Vines, which has since been headlined by Franz Ferdinand, Moby and Chance the Rapper.
